Asparagus Puff Pastry Appetizer


5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star

No reviews

  • Author: Maria
  • Total Time: 30 minutes
  • Yield: 8–12 slices 1x
Print Recipe
Pin Recipe

Ingredients

Units Scale
  • 1 Package store bought puff pastry dough (defrosted)
  • 1 Bunch Fresh Asparagus
  • 2 Eggs
  • 3/4 cup heavy cream
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/2 teaspoon nutmeg
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
Instacart Get Recipe Ingredients

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 375 degrees.
  2. Wash and trim the asparagus spears.
  3. Whisk cream, eggs, salt, pepper, and nutmeg.
  4. Place parchment paper on a medium baking sheet.
  5. Unroll your defrosted dough and shape it to fit the pan. For Pepperidge Farm, you’ll need about a sheet and 2/3 of the second sheet.
  6. Sprinkle 1/2 a cup of the shredded cheddar over the dough and top with the asparagus (spread it evenly over the whole pan).
  7. Pour the cream mixture over the asparagus and sprinkle with remaining cheese.
  8. Bake for 20 minutes until the puff pastry is crispy and cooked though.
  9. Slice into 8 or 12 slices depending on your desired outcome.
  • Prep Time: 10
  • Cook Time: 20
